Wisconsin's climate presents a significant factor in garage door system longevity. Extreme temperature fluctuations and prolonged exposure to moisture, particularly during winter months with heavy snowfall and ice accumulation, can accelerate wear on torsion springs, extension springs, and opener mechanisms. Corrosion of steel components and degradation of rubber seals are common issues we address. Furthermore, the state's housing stock, often featuring robustly built homes with a considerable proportion of older constructions, necessitates a thorough understanding of various garage door system architectures, including those with older, heavier door panels that place additional stress on lifting mechanisms.

While some minor adjustments might seem feasible, attempting to fix a garage door spring yourself in Wisconsin is strongly discouraged due to inherent safety risks. Garage door springs are under immense tension, and improper handling can lead to severe injury. Professional technicians possess the specialized tools and expertise to manage these components safely.
The average lifespan of a garage door spring in the Milwaukee area can range from 7 to 15 years, contingent upon usage frequency and environmental exposure. Factors such as the quality of the steel alloy, the number of cycles the door undergoes, and protection from Wisconsin's harsh winter elements significantly impact this duration.
